MARIAN JOHNSON – AMPHITHEATER HIGH SCHOOL
Marian Johnson has a Bachelor’s of Arts in Anthropology and a Bachelor’s of Science in Geoscience. She earned her double degree from the University of Arizona. Marian earned her teaching certificate through Pima Community College. Marian became a National Board-Certified Teacher in December 2020 as an Exceptional Needs Specialist.
Marian teaches Special Education Mathematics (Geometry and Intermediate Algebra) for grades 10-12 at Amphitheater High School. Marian makes learning easier and more fun for her students by including hands-on activities, videos, projects, and games that engage the students and allows them to apply their mathematics in meaningful ways. Marian creates a classroom environment that allows students to feel comfortable and safe sharing their ideas, making mistakes, and ultimately learning.
Marian heads up Project Graduation, a safe-sober event on campus, she’s a committee chair for the Oro Valley Cup Golf Tournament, and committee member for the Guns & Hoses Kickball Tournament. She’s on numerous mathematics curriculum committees, co-sponsor for the Gardening Club, Ukulele Club sponsor, helps with the Pep Club, and she’s been on several hiring committees both for the school and district. Marian’s the Head of Delegation and a coach for Special Olympics and a mentor for new teachers.
